WebMar 2, 2024 · The most important factor for successful rooting of passion fruit cuttings is to use fresh and healthy cuttings. The best time to take cuttings is during the active growing season, usually in late spring or early summer. When taking the cutting, make sure to use a sharp and sterilized knife or scissors. WebMay 6, 2024 · How do you grow a passion vine from a cutting? Strip off the bottom-most leaves and tendrils and then dip the ends in rooting hormone. Stick the cuttings about half an inch (1 cm.) into well-draining potting mix or an equal mix of sand and peat. Lightly water and then cover with a clear, ventilated plastic bag.
